excellence. Key Responsibilities: - Deliver exceptional nursing
care to critically ill patients in a high-acuity ICU setting. -
Manage complex patient cases involving ventilators, vasoactive
drips, insulin infusions, chest tubes, and other critical
procedures. - Perform comprehensive assessments, monitor patient
statuses, and respond swiftly to emergencies. - Administer
medications including IV drips, blood products, and fluids while
following strict protocols. - Provide specialized procedures such
as trach care, chest tube management, IV start, and NG placement. -
Collaborate effectively with multidisciplinary teams including
physicians, RTs, residents, and ancillary staff. - Document patient
care accurately in electronic medical records (EPIC) and ensure
compliance with hospital policies. Qualifications & Requirements:
Licenses & Certifications (Required): - Registered Nurse (RN)
License in the state of North Carolina - Basic Life Support (BLS) -
Advanced Cardiovascular Life Support (ACLS) - NIH Stroke Scale
certification (Resource Team requirement) Experience & Skills: -
Minimum of 2 years of ICU experience, preferably in a Resource
Team/critical care setting. - Demonstrated proficiency in cardiac
rhythm interpretation, ventilator management, and high-flow oxygen
therapy. - Comfort working with vasoactive drips, insulin, and
other IV medications. - Ability to handle diverse patient
populations with complex diagnoses such as stroke, respiratory
failure, trauma, and GI disorders. - Skilled in advanced procedures
including chest tubes, trach care, PCA pump management, and NG tube
management. - Strong assessment skills and the ability to respond
effectively in high-pressure situations. - Experience with EMR
systems (EPIC) and hospital equipment such as IV pumps (Alaris) and
monitors (Phillips). Preferred Education & Experience: - Bachelor
of Science in Nursing (BSN) or higher degree preferred. -
Experience working in Level I trauma centers or teaching hospitals
highly desirable. - Prior experience in high-acuity Stepdown or ICU
units similar to a low acuity STICU. Additional Requirements: -
